Within the scope of this course, detailed information will be given on the primary, secondary and tertiary structures of proteins. Enzymes and enzyme activity mechanisms will be investigated. In the last period, how more active and high-quality enzymes are obtained through protein engineering and what the potential uses of these technologies in medicine will be explained.
